About Casa Revuelta
Operating since 1949, this tiny standing-room-only bar serves some of Madrid's best bacalao frito (fried cod) in crispy battered portions. Located near Plaza Mayor, it maintains an authentic neighborhood feel despite its central location, with locals elbowing in for quick tapas at lunch.

Order the bacalao with a small vermouth and lean against the barrel tables; the place is tiny so come early at 1pm to avoid the lunch crush.
Plan for about 30 minutes.
Casa Revuelta is in the Sol & Centro neighborhood of Madrid. The address is C. de Latoneros, 3, Centro, 28005 Madrid, Spain. The area is well-served by metro.
